Welltower Inc. (NYSE:WELL), a REIT and S&P 500 company headquartered in Toledo, Ohio, is driving the transformation of health care infrastructure. Welltower invests with leading seniors housing operators, post-acute providers and health systems to fund the real estate and infrastructure needed to scale innovative care delivery models and improve people's wellness and overall health care experience. Welltower owns interests in properties concentrated in major, high-growth markets in the United States, Canada and the United Kingdom, consisting of seniors housing and post-acute communities and outpatient medical properties.

Barchart Technical Indicators:

  • 100% technical buy signals
  • 50.39+ Weighted Alpha
  • 1.18 - 60 month Beta (New Today)
  • 39.43% gain in the last year
  • Trend Seeker buy signal
  • Above its 20, 50 and 100 day moving averages
  • 17 new highs and up 12.77% in the last month
  • Relative Strength Index 73.20%
  • Technical support level at $116.84
  • Recently traded at $117.51 with 50 day moving average of $107.39

Fundamental Factors:

  • Market Cap $70.06 billion
  • P/E 29.06
  • Dividend yield 2.65%
  • Revenue expected to grow 14.20% this year and another 12.00% next year
  • Earnings estimated to increase 107.60% this year and an additional 30.70% next year
